1. A method of controlling a vehicle occupant safety restraint system including an airbag, said method comprising the steps of;

  • generating an acceleration signal indicative of vehicle acceleration;

    determining a jerk signal from a slope of the acceleration signal;

    determining a velocity signal by integrating the acceleration signal;

    determining a predicted velocity indicative of a relative velocity between a passenger and the vehicle at a time equal to a present time plus an airbag inflation time in accordance with the velocity signal, the jerk signal, the acceleration signal and a deploy time period required to deploy the safety restraint system;

    subtracting the predicted velocity from a velocity threshold to obtain a difference value and applying a weighting factor to the difference value to limit the predicted velocity to values between zero and one; and

    generating a deployment signal to activate the occupant safety restraint system when the predicted velocity exceed the velocity threshold.
